Partial deletion of 14q and partial duplication of 14q in sibs: testicular mosaicism for t(14q;14q) as a common mechanism.

Abstract

The propositus and a subsequently born sister presented with multiple congenital anomalies. Chromosome analyses were performed initially on peripheral blood lymphocytes from the propositus and his parents: the propositus was found to have a deletion of chromosome 14 (q32.11- greater than qter); the parents' chromosomes were normal. When the sister of the propositus was born, she was determined to have a duplication of an equivalent segment of 14qter. Chromosome studies on the parents' fibroblasts demonstrated no structural abnormality or mosaicism. The parents have an older, phenotypically normal, healthy daughter, which supports mosaicism for intragonadal t(14;14)(q32.11;q32.33) in one parent. Chromosome polymorphism comparisons show that the normal number 14 chromosome in the propositus and his sister was inherited from the mother, thus indicating paternal testicular mosaicism. Clinical findings are compared to those of other reported cases of deletion 14q and duplication 14q.

摘要

先证者及随后出生的妹妹患有多种先天性异常。最初对先证者及其父母的外周血淋巴细胞进行了染色体分析:发现先证者有14号染色体缺失(q32.11-大于qter);其父母的染色体正常。先证者的妹妹出生后,确定其有14qter等效片段的重复。对其父母的成纤维细胞进行染色体研究,未发现结构异常或嵌合体现象。这对父母有一个年龄较大、表型正常且健康的女儿,这支持了父母一方存在性腺内t(14;14)(q32.11;q32.33)嵌合体的观点。染色体多态性比较显示,先证者及其妹妹的正常14号染色体是从母亲那里遗传来的,从而表明父亲存在睾丸嵌合体。将临床发现与其他报道的14q缺失和14q重复病例的发现进行了比较。
